What a wonderful start Prep/1 have had to the year! We have hit the ground running and been testing out our new phonics program “UFLI foundations” with the Getting Ready lessons. These have been really useful to get us noticing where the sounds come from in our bodies when we make them. Part of this Getting Ready section has been making sure we are able to prepare our bodies for writing. We have been making large whole arm movements and practicing the pre-writing shapes that will help us when we get down to writing the letters on a page. Besides preparing for reading and writing we have been engaging in lots of play to initiate and consolidate some new friendships and to give us all time to get to know one another. While play can look like nothing but fun, it is a really important part of early childhood in particular. Lots of skills are learnt, tested and cemented through play.
